Q: How do assistants open the shuttle-bus gate at Ostrand Park?

A: The gate by the south car park is badge-controlled from 07:00 to 19:00. Outside those hours it stays shut. Visitors on the shuttle must be met at the gate; don't buzz them through remotely. If your badge fails, use the keypad with the code below.

turnstile pass: bdg-YEOZLM-79341408

## Key Ceremony Checklist — Item 7 (VramScope Profiler)

- [ ] Verify the VramScope GPU memory profiler sealed-key bundle is present on the ceremony laptop.
- [ ] Confirm both custodians from the Tellbrook support rotation are in the room.
- [ ] Detach all capture agents before unsealing; active profiling sessions will corrupt the attestation log.
- [ ] Unseal the bundle using the recovery passphrase recorded below.

strongbox words: ulays-ulaix-jorir-rusath

Transport of survey instrument crates — wiki page, Dispatch Desk. Crates from Penhollow Surveys travel sealed, upright, and strapped to a single pallet; the instruments inside are calibrated and must not be opened in transit. Verify the crate seal and manifest count before booking the courier slot. Loading is dockside only, last-on. At release to the courier, apply the confidential hand-over instruction given below.

drop instructions, hahip-badug: the quenox ralath courier leaves the kaseth fraiel rusiel tameth belys istdor ralion giliel ledger at gate 7830 under passcode 165413

## Onboarding: Log Sampling for `chattermill`

The `chattermill` notification service at Fernvale Labs emits roughly 40k log lines per minute, so we sample at 1:50 for INFO and keep all WARN and above. Sampling rules live in the Lintrose config repo; changes require review by the observability rotation. To unlock the sampling config vault on your first day, enter the recovery passphrase shown below.

recovery phrase for fahof-fawip: casael-fenael-wenix